' Through this writ petition the petitioners who are Sub-Engineers (of BS-16) seek promotion to the rank of Assistant Engineers/Sub-Divisional Officers (BS-17).
2. According to the writ petition Departmental Promotion Committee approved the petitioners for promotion to the said posts subject to production of a satisfactory ACR for the year 1985 by petitioner No,1 and for the period from 27-3-1984 to 31-12-1984 by petitioner No,2 and verification of B.Sc. Engineering degree for both. This was done vide minutes of the meeting dated 24-4-1995 (Annexure C). The conditions imposed by the D.P.C. Were met. However, on 28-8-1995 the D.P.C.
Withdrew the recommendations on the ground that the petitioners were not registered as Professional Engineers with the Pakistan Engineering Council. The contention of the petitioners is that the provisions of the Pakistan Engineering Council Act, 1975, are not applicable to them. The writ petition was admitted to regular hearing vide order dated 4-6-1996 when a notice was issued to the respondents. In response the learned Additional Advocate-General appeared on 18-10-1997.
The case was adjourned from time to time. No written statement has been filed on behalf of the respondents and it shall be deemed that the factual contents of the petition stand admitted.
3. Learned counsel for the petitioners contends that the sole ground on which the recommendation of the petitioners for promotion to BS-17 was withdrawn is not available to the respondents and in support of the said arguments relies on the case of Fida Hussain v. The Secretary to the Kashmir Affairs and Northern Affair Division, Islamabad (Suo Motu Review Petition No,3.--) decided by the Supreme Court on 5-6-1995. The said judgment does hold that the provisions of Pakistan Engineering Council Act, 1975 are not applicable to petitioners who are employees of respondent No,1 . The Law Officer has not been able to controvert the said legal position. The writ petition is accordingly allowed and the proceedings of the D.P.C. Conducted on 28-3-1995 inasmuch as the recommendation of the petitioner for promotion to the post of Assistant Engineers/Sub-Divisional Officers (BS-17) was withdrawn on the touchstone of Notification No, SRO85(1)/95, dated 25-1-1995 insisting that a candidate for initial recruitment must be registered with the Pakistan Engineering Council, are declared to be illegal and void. The result would be that if the petitioners fulfil the other qualifications as prescribed, they shall be deemed to have been recommended by the D.P.C. For promotion as held by the D.P.C. In its meeting dated 24-4-1995. No order as to costs.
